방 멤버

방 멤버는 방 안에 있는 플레이어를 말합니다. 각 방에는 정원 내에서 멤버가 여러 명 있을 수 있습니다. 방 멤버는 Strix Unreal SDK에서 Strix Room Member 스트럭트로 표시됩니다. 이것은 그 방 멤버 속성들의 컨테이너입니다.

Strix Room Member 스트럭트는 멤버 속성의 모델이며, 개체 동기화에는 사용되지 않습니다. 그보다는 이름, 랭크, 클래스 타입 등 서버가 추적해야 하는 플레이어의 식별 특성을 나타냅니다.

방 멤버 속성

방 멤버는 몇 가지 속성이 있습니다. 멤버의 이름과 그 커스텀 속성은 블루프린트를 통해 설정할 수 있지만, ID 값은 서버에서 정하며 읽기 전용입니다.

이름

타입

설명

변수 이름

수정

primaryKey

Integer

기본 키 (고유한 ID)

Id

아니요

roomId

Integer

멤버 방의 기본 키

Room Id

아니요

name

String

방 멤버의 이름

Name

properties

Strix Property Map

사용자 정의 커스텀 속성 세트

Properties

  • 이름: 방 멤버 속성의 논리적 이름입니다. 서버에서 관리하는 것과 같습니다. 예를 들면, 방에 입장했을 때 속성 맵에 사용됩니다.

  • 타입: 방 멤버 속성의 데이터 타입입니다. 블루프린트 스크립트에 노출되는 것과 같습니다.

  • 변수 이름: Strix Room Member 스트럭트에 있는 상응하는 멤버 변수의 이름입니다. 블루프린트 스크립트에 노출되는 것과 같습니다.

  • 수정: SetRoomMember 함수를 호출하여 속성값을 수정하거나 새 방에 입장했을 때 값을 지정할 수 있는지 여부.

참고

방 속성 취급에 관한 여러 가지 주의사항과 참고사항이 방 멤버 속성에도 적용됩니다. 방 속성, 특히 표 아래 노트를 참조해 주십시오.

참고

방 멤버의 primaryKey (Id)는 플레이어의 영구적인 식별자가 아닙니다. 플레이어가 방을 떠났다가 같은 방에 다시 들어오면 새 멤버로 간주되어 Strix Room Member 스트럭트에 대해 새 primaryKey를 받습니다.

이 속성을 가져오고, 이용하고, 설정하는 방법에 관해서는 게임 루프 속 방을 참조해 주십시오.